Blush

 


Blush, also known as rouge, is a cosmetic product that adds a flush of color to the cheeks, enhancing the cheekbones and giving the face a healthy, youthful, and radiant appearance.
 It comes in various forms, including powder, cream, liquid, and gel, and in a wide range of shades. 
Blush is a versatile and essential part of many makeup routines, helping to brighten a tired complexion and add dimension to the face.

    Choosing the Right Shade:
  • Consider your skin tone: Fair skin often looks best with pink or peach shades, while deeper skin tones can handle bolder colors like berry or coral.
  • Experiment with different shades to find what complements your complexion and desired look. 

    How to Apply Blush:
  1. 1. Prepare your skin:
    Start with a clean, moisturized face and apply foundation and concealer if desired.

    2. Choose your application method:
  2. Depending on the blush type, you can use a brush, fingertips, or a sponge.

    3. Apply to the apples of your cheeks:

  3. Smile to locate the apples of your cheeks and apply the blush in a circular or sweeping motion, blending outwards towards your temples. 

    4. Blend well:
  4. Ensure there are no harsh lines and the blush seamlessly blends with your foundation.
